You step into a private spa-sized room with a shower, towel stack, and the Dreampod float tank in the center. The pod lid lifts to reveal ten inches of water heated to 35.5 degrees Celsius. The buoyancy hits immediately.
Each tank circulates 700 liters of saltwater through UV filtration between sessions, with a hot-tub-caliber filter handling the turnover. Staff run the system three full cycles before your slot. The salt concentration is dense enough that floating happens without any muscular effort; the water temperature matches skin temperature so precisely that after a few minutes you lose the boundary between your body and the water. Sessions last 60 or 90 minutes, with Celtic music piped in for the opening ten minutes and returning at the end to signal the session's close. Earplugs are mandatory; the goal is complete auditory shutdown. The Dreampod design eliminates light entirely when you close the lid, though you can crack it open if claustrophobia sets in during the first few minutes.
